We are EssilorLuxottica, a global leader in the design, manufacture and distribution of ophthalmic lenses, frames and sunglasses. We bring together the expertise of two industry pioneers, one in advanced lens technologies and the other in the craftsmanship of iconic eyewear, creating a vertically integrated business that is uniquely positioned to address the world's evolving vision needs. We craft exclusive eyewear brands Ray-Ban, Oakley, Oliver Peoples, Persol, Costa and more, alongside esteemed licensed brands such as Tiffany & Co, Burberry, and CHANEL whilst our cutting-edge lenses Varilux and Transitions lead the industry in innovation. In Australia and New Zealand, we operate the iconic retail and eye care brands: Sunglass Hut, Oakley, OPSM, Ray-Ban and Laubman & Pank. Every day, EssilorLuxottica's 190,000 employees in 150 countries work towards a common mission to help people see more and be more.

We are seeking an Assortment and Implementation Manager (Planning) to lead all planning-related activities across our ANZ retail banners.

This position will focus on driving excellence in inventory management, replenishment strategy, and product lifecycle planning for accessories, glasses, and lenses.

Key responsibilities include:

  • Lead product lifecycle planning including clearance and outlet strategy.
  • Oversee store segmentation and annual reviews, setting local market criteria.
  • Manage high profile Product Launches in alignment with marketing dates to ensure product is in-store to ensure optimal consumer experience.
  • Deliver space optimisation solutions and ensure compliance with local regulations.
  • Drive efficient inventory management across corporate and franchise networks.
  • Manage product lifecycle activities including obsolete stock and recall programs.
  • Business reporting management including continual provision of reporting in support of local market and global alignment on reporting needs.
  • Project manage and execute price changes and markdowns in collaboration with the Global Pricing team, IT team and Store Operations team.
  • Partner with key hosts (Myer, Health Funds) to meet contract obligations and identify new business opportunities.
  • Deliver timely business reporting and ad-hoc analysis to uncover insights and opportunities.
  • Ensure compliance with showroom models and partner with logistics to drive continuous improvement.
  • Lead and develop a team through clear direction, collaboration, and recognition.
  • Foster a culture of innovation, accountability, and alignment with EssilorLuxottica's values.
